Introduction to Hobart, Australia
Hobart is an ambient city located on the River Derwent, in the southeast quarter of the Australian island of Tasmania, of which it is the capital. The Bass Strait separates the island from the mainland of southern Australia, with Hobart a primary entry point for air passengers. Although Hobart straddles the Derwent, the central district is on the left bank. It is in this district that many of the Hobart hotels and wining and dining establishments are located. Architecture fans will want to take in the old buildings of Salamanca Market and Battery Point. Pubs and nightlife venues are centred around Sullivan's Cove. The city has an active live music scene and offers genres such as heavy rock and folk. The Falls Festivals held over the New Year period is one of a number of annual events staged in Hobart. The stately Theatre Royal, the Maritime Museum and the Tasmanian Art Gallery are all in the central district. Within a one-kilometre walk, attractions include the Narryna Heritage Museum, the Cascade Brewery and the Royal Tasmanian Botanical Gardens. Just outside the city are numerous wineries.
